画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
C8051F521A-IMR

C8051F521A-IMR

Product Overview

Category

The C8051F521A-IMR bel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ic applications that require embedded control and processing capabilities.

Characteristics

  • High-performance 8-bit microcontroller
  • Integrated with a wide range of peripherals for versatile functionality
  • Low power consumption for energy-efficient operation
  • Compact package size for space-constrained designs

Package

The C8051F521A-IMR is available in a small form factor package, making it suitable for compact electronic devices.

Essence

The essence of the C8051F521A-IMR lies in its ability to provide efficient control and processing capabilities within a small footprint.

Packaging/Quantity

This microcontroller is typically packaged in reels or trays, with varying quantities depending on the manufacturer's specifications.

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 25 MHz
  • Flash Memory: 16 KB
  • RAM: 512 bytes
  • Operating Voltage: 2.7V to 3.6V
  • Number of I/O Pins: 20
  • ADC Resolution: 10-bit
  • Communication Interfaces: UART, SPI, I2C
  • Timers/Counters: 2 x 16-bit, 1 x 8-bit
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The C8051F521A-IMR features a total of 20 pins, each serving a specific purpose. The pin configuration is as follows:

  1. P0.0 - GPIO
  2. P0.1 - GPIO
  3. P0.2 - GPIO
  4. P0.3 - GPIO
  5. P0.4 - GPIO
  6. P0.5 - GPIO
  7. P0.6 - GPIO
  8. P0.7 - GPIO
  9. P1.0 - GPIO
  10. P1.1 - GPIO
  11. P1.2 - GPIO
  12. P1.3 - GPIO
  13. P1.4 - GPIO
  14. P1.5 - GPIO
  15. P1.6 - GPIO
  16. P1.7 - GPIO
  17. VDD - Power Supply
  18. GND - Ground
  19. XTAL1 - Crystal Oscillator Input
  20. XTAL2 - Crystal Oscillator Output

Functional Features

The C8051F521A-IMR offers a range of functional features, including:

  • High-speed processing capabilities
  • On-chip peripherals for enhanced functionality
  • Analog-to-digital conversion for sensor interfacing
  • Communication interfaces for data exchange
  • Timers and counters for precise timing operations
  • Low power modes for energy efficiency
  • Interrupt handling for real-time responsiveness

Advantages and Disadvantages

Advantages

  • Compact size allows for integration into space-constrained designs
  • Versatile peripheral set enables diverse application possibilities
  • Low power consumption extends battery life in portable devices
  • High-performance CPU ensures efficient execution of tasks
  • Wide operating temperature range for reliable operation in various environments

Disadvantages

  • Limited flash memory capacity may restrict the complexity of applications
  • 8-bit architecture may not be suitable for certain computationally intensive tasks
  • Limited number of I/O pins may pose constraints in complex systems

Working Principles

The C8051F521A-IMR operates based on an 8-bit architecture, where instructions are executed sequentially by the CPU. It utilizes on-chip peripherals to interact with external components and perform various functions. The microcontroller can be programmed using a suitable development environment, allowing users to define the desired behavior and control of the system.

Detailed Application Field Plans

The C8051F521A-IMR finds applications in various fields, including:

  1. Industrial Automation: Control systems for machinery and equipment
  2. Consumer Electronics: Smart home devices, wearable technology
  3. Automotive: Engine management systems, dashboard controls
  4. Medical Devices: Patient monitoring, diagnostic equipment
  5. Internet of Things (IoT): Sensor nodes, data acquisition systems

Detailed and Complete Alternative Models

  1. C8051F520A-IMR
  2. C8051F522A-IMR
  3. C8051F523A-IMR
  4. C8051F524A-IMR
  5. C8051F525A-IMR

These alternative models offer similar functionality and characteristics to the C8051F521A-IMR, providing options for different application requirements.

Note: The content provided above is approximately 450 words. Additional information can be added to meet the required word count of 1100 words.

技術ソリューションにおける C8051F521A-IMR の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of C8051F521A-IMR in technical solutions:

Q1: What is C8051F521A-IMR? A1: C8051F521A-IMR is a microcontroller from Silicon Labs' C8051F52x series, specifically designed for embedded applications.

Q2: What are the key features of C8051F521A-IMR? A2: Some key features include an 8-bit MCU core, 32 kB Flash memory, 2 kB RAM, multiple communication interfaces (UART, SPI, I2C), analog peripherals, and low power consumption.

Q3: What technical solutions can C8051F521A-IMR be used for? A3: C8051F521A-IMR can be used in various technical solutions such as industrial automation, consumer electronics, smart home devices, IoT applications, and more.

Q4: How do I program C8051F521A-IMR? A4: C8051F521A-IMR can be programmed using the Silicon Labs IDE (Integrated Development Environment) called Simplicity Studio. It supports both assembly and C programming languages.

Q5: Can I interface C8051F521A-IMR with other components or sensors? A5: Yes, C8051F521A-IMR has multiple GPIO pins that can be used to interface with external components, sensors, and peripherals.

Q6: Does C8051F521A-IMR support wireless communication? A6: No, C8051F521A-IMR does not have built-in wireless capabilities. However, you can use external modules or ICs to add wireless functionality.

Q7: What is the operating voltage range of C8051F521A-IMR? A7: The operating voltage range is typically from 2.7V to 3.6V.

Q8: Can C8051F521A-IMR operate in low power modes? A8: Yes, C8051F521A-IMR supports various low power modes, allowing you to optimize power consumption based on your application requirements.

Q9: Is C8051F521A-IMR suitable for real-time applications? A9: Yes, C8051F521A-IMR has a fast and efficient MCU core, making it suitable for real-time applications that require quick response times.

Q10: Are there any development boards available for C8051F521A-IMR? A10: Yes, Silicon Labs provides development boards specifically designed for the C8051F52x series, including C8051F521A-IMR. These boards make it easier to prototype and test your technical solutions.

Please note that these answers are general and may vary depending on specific application requirements and the latest documentation provided by Silicon Labs.